The Department of Corporate and Industry Relations (CIR) is a dedicated initiative of Amrita Vishwa Vidyapeetham, Chennai Campus committed to guiding students in shaping their career paths and realizing their professional aspirations. 

About the department 

The department focuses on equipping students with essential life skills and domain-specific competencies that extend beyond the academic curriculum. CIR strives to nurture confident, capable, and industry-ready graduates who are well-prepared to meet the dynamic demands of the professional world. Through structured training, expert mentorship, and continuous industry engagement, the department empowers students to pursue diverse career opportunities across various industries. The main functional units of CIR, Chennai Campus are Career Competency Development (Learning & Development), Academia–Industry Partnership, and Internships & Placements.

CIR actively fosters collaborations between academia and industry to promote innovation, research, and knowledge exchange. The department facilitates research projects supported by non-government organizations, including industries, corporate houses, and international bodies.

Industry partners are encouraged to support academic growth through: 

  • Establishment of research facilities  
  • Sponsorship of funded research projects – Research Collaboration with LRDE (Electronics Research & Development Establishment) 

AIP has established notable MoUs with leading organizations such as Mosil Lubricants, Continental Automotive, Lalithaa Jewellery, the Indian Navy, and Tamil Nadu Dr. J. Jayalalithaa Fisheries University, strengthening academia–industry collaboration. 

In today’s dynamic world, life skills are essential for navigating personal and professional challenges. The CIR department equips students with these competencies through student-centric and activity-based training in verbal communication, soft skills, and quantitative aptitude. 

These courses are integrated into the curriculum, spanning four semesters for undergraduate programs and two for postgraduate programs. Designed and delivered by experienced in-house faculty, the curriculum and workbooks are regularly updated to reflect evolving industry expectations. 

CIR organizes and facilitates industry-oriented certification programs in collaboration with reputed external partners, including AI Bootcamps conducted with IBM SkillsBuild and NASSCOM Foundation, as well as programs offered through Infosys Springboard, to enhance students’ industry readiness.

For students aspiring to pursue higher education, CIR provides structured training for competitive examinations such as CAT (in association with 2IIM), IELTS and GRE (through partners like IDP, Learner Cortex Magoosh), as well as GATE (in collaboration with ACE Engineering Academy), delivered in partnership with established external training providers.

To bridge the gap between academic learning and industry expectations, CIR conducts intensive training programs tailored for final-year B.Tech students. Designed by experienced faculty, these programs focus on strengthening core technical competencies, including coding, problem-solving, and data structures and algorithms. Mock interviews and simulated recruitment processes ensure students are well-prepared for real-world selection rounds. 

Equal emphasis is placed on aptitude, communication, and professional grooming, enabling students to present themselves with confidence and clarity. This comprehensive approach ensures strong placement readiness and successful career outcomes.
